What does a remote junior embedded software engineer do?

A Remote Junior Embedded Software Engineer is responsible for developing, testing, and maintaining software that runs on embedded systems, such as microcontrollers or specialized hardware devices. Working remotely, they collaborate with teams to write code, debug issues, and ensure the software integrates seamlessly with hardware components. Their role typically involves assisting senior engineers, learning industry best practices, and gradually taking on more complex tasks as they gain exper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ote junior embedded software eng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Junior Embedded Software Engineer, you need a solid grasp of embedded C/C++ programming, basic electronics, and a relevant degree in computer engineering or a similar field. Familiarity with microcontroller development environments, version control systems like Git, and debugging tools is typically expected. Strong problem-solving abilities, self-motivation, and effective remote communication skills help you succeed in a distributed team. These skills ensure you can efficiently develop, test, and maintain reliable embedded systems while collaborating remotely with colleagues.

What are some common challenges faced by remote junior embedded software engineers, and how can they be addressed?

Remote Junior Embedded Software Engineers often face challenges such as limited access to hardware for testing, communication barriers with team members, and the learning curve associated with embedded systems development. To address these, many teams use simulators, remote hardware labs, and clear documentation to support remote access and collaboration. Regular check-ins, mentorship programs, and collaborative tools like version control systems help ensure junior engineers receive guidance and stay connected to their teams, promoting effective learning and project progress.

Job description

Agility's commercially deployed humanoids operate alongside teams in warehouses, manufacturing facilities, and distribution centers—tackling physically demanding and repetitive tasks while enabling workers to focus on higher-value work. With industry-leading safety standards and years of proven deployment data, we're pioneering a new era of automation that enhances human potential.

Agility Robotics views safety not as a regulatory constraint, but as a fundamental commercial gateway that is absolutely required to move humanoid robots out of isolated work cells and into shared human environments. You can't build your robot and then make it safe - functional safety must be baked into the hardware, electrical systems, and software from day one.

The Role

We are seeking a Senior Safety Software Engineer to play a critical role in implementing a functionally safe perception system.  In this role, you will bridge the gap between cutting-edge technology and functional safety principles.  You will work closely with cross-functional teams to design, develop, and validate safety-critical software architecture. If you are passionate about building robust systems that push the boundaries of modern robotics and automation while maintaining uncompromising safety, we want you on our team.

Key Responsibilities
  • Design & Develop: Design and implement robust, highly reliable software for safety-critical systems using both traditional functional safety techniques and emerging deep learning safety techniques.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ner with our machine learning, hardware, and core software teams to ensure that data pipelines, models, and middleware operate within defined safety envelopes.
  • System Architecture: Develop and optimize software running on both Linux and real-time operating systems.
  • Testing & Validation: Create rigorous testing frameworks and validation strategies to prove system reliability and safety under edge-case scenarios.
  • Mentorship: Guide and mentor junior engineers on safety-critical coding standards and best practices.
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or's or Master's degree in Computer Science, Computer/Electrical Engineering, Robotics, or a related field.
  • 5+ years of professional software engineering experience, with a focus on systems level or embedded systems programming (C++, C, or Rust).
  • Strong understanding of software architecture for embedded
  • Excellent problem-solving skills and a strong internal drive for quality and reliability.
Preferred Qualifications

We know that great candidates come from diverse backgrounds. Even if you don't check every box below, we highly encourage you to apply.

Greatly Desired:

  • Board Bringup: Experience working with alpha hardware, performing basic tasks to run an operating system and establishing a working environment for future development
  • Perception Systems: Experience working with camera and LiDAR sensors, interpreting the output and 
  • Certified Code: A proven track record of writing formally certified safety-critical code.
  • Functional Safety Standards: Deep familiarity with and practical application of standards such as ISO 26262 (automotive), IEC 61508 (industrial), or ISO 13849 (machinery).
  • ROS 2: Experience architecting and building complex robotic applications using ROS 2.
  • Machine Learning: Hands-on experience with machine learning pipelines, including data collection, dataset curation, and model training.
  • Linux Kernel: Experience with Linux kernel configuration, module development, or customization for performance and reliability.
  • RTOS Experience: Experience developing and deploying software on QNX or similar real-time operating systems and integrating into a modern CI/CD system
